5G系统中,邻区的合理性、准确性、及时性等将直接影响整个5G网络的性能,也是5G网络优化的基础工作。传统的人工邻区指令的制作与下发,耗时耗力,为提升5G邻区添加效率,开展本项研究。本案依托基站集中入网流程,开发一套精准的邻区指令自动化系统,在5G新开通站点开通入网后,自动化采集规划、资管数据,对接网管系统,完成邻区指令数据制作并予以执行,实现了5G邻区指令全流程的自动化,有效提高优化工作效率,降低运营成本。  相似文献

A meso-scale jet flame model was established for the flame ports of domestic gas stoves. The influences of hydrogen addition ratio (β = 0%–25%) on the combustion limits were explored. The results show that with the increase of hydrogen addition ratio, the blow-off limit increases obviously, while the extinction limit decreases slightly, namely, the combustible range expands significantly. Quantitative analysis was carried out in terms of chemical effect and thermal effect. It was found that hydrogen addition will reduce O2 fraction in the pre-mixture for a constant equivalence ratio. Under near-extinction limit condition, since the flame is located at the nozzle exit, the external O2 cannot be entrained into or diffuse into the upstream of the flame, which leads to the decrease of reaction rate. However, for the near-blow-off cases, the external O2 can be entrained and diffuse into the flame, which compensates the difference of O2 content in the pre-mixture. Therefore, the combustion reaction is enhanced by hydrogen addition because more H radicals can be produced. In addition, as the flame is located closer to the tube with the increase of hydrogen addition ratio, heat transfer between flame and tube wall is augmented and the preheating of fresh mixture is strengthened by the inner tube wall. This heat recirculation effect becomes especially notable in low velocity cases. In conclusion, the extension of extinction limit by hydrogen addition is attributed to the thermal effect, while the increase of blow-off limit is mainly due to the intensification of chemical effect.  相似文献

建立了超高效液相色谱-四极杆-飞行时间质谱(UPLC-Q-TOF/MS)快速筛查畜禽类产品中50种违禁药物残留的检测方法。畜禽类产品经β-葡萄糖醛酸酶/芳基硫酸酯酶酶解,依次用乙酸乙酯-叔丁基甲醚提取后,利用HLB净化,采用UPLC-Q-TOF/MS电喷雾正离子模式检测。通过建立在线谱库检索的方法实现50种违禁药物的快速筛选和准确定性,再结合同位素内标法实现准确定量。目标物质量浓度在2~200 μg/L范围内线性关系良好,相关系数均大于0.99,检出限为0.1~0.5 μg/kg,定量限为0.3~1.5 μg/kg,三个不同浓度的加标回收率在81.74%~114.22%之间,相对标准偏差为1.41%~8.91%。研究建立的筛查数据库在无需标准品的情况下实现了50种违禁药物的快速筛查、定性确证和定量分析。该方法适用于畜禽类产品中低浓度的违禁药物残留量的快速筛查和准确定量。  相似文献

PurposeThe purpose of this study was to compare sign identification distances and driving performance metrics in presbyopic participants while wearing multifocal contact lenses (MFCL) and while wearing progressive addition lens (PAL) spectacles.Methods19 presbyopic participants completed PAL spectacle assessments and contact lens fitting and follow up visits before driving assessments began. These assessments occurred in a simulator equipped with a full-sized sedan on a motion platform and a 260 degree screen. Participants completed the driving task with PAL and with MFCL. Participants followed a lead car and identified signs at various distances from the road. For the two wearing conditions, comparisons of the distance along the road at which signs were identified were made using repeated measures ANOVA. Paired t-tests were used to compare driving performance for the two conditions.ResultsThere was no statistical difference in sign identification distance between PAL and MFLC for signs 32.0 m from the road side of the road (182 ± 46 m for MFCL; 205 ± 45 m for PAL; P = 0.07) or 51.4 m from the side of the road (204 ± 43 m for MFCL; 216 ± 36 m for PAL; P = 0.3). Only signs 70.2 m from the roadside showed a significant difference (207 ± 42 m with MFCL; 232 ± 39 m with PAL; P = 0.01), All distances were greater than those required to safely stop a vehicle. There were no significant differences in the driving performance metrics between the refractive corrections.ConclusionDriving performance metrics were similar for MFCL and PAL spectacles. Sign identification distances with both eyewear types were well within the distances required for safe vehicle stopping.  相似文献

采用安琪小曲复配不同比例浓香型大曲酿酒,探究浓香型大曲对小曲酒出酒率、主要风味物质及酒醅微生物群落的影响。结果表明,与纯安琪小曲酿酒比较,大曲添加量为5%时,出酒率提高4.23%;大曲添加量为20%时,所产基酒感官品质最佳,异丁醇及异戊醇含量分别降低0.44 g/L、0.40 g/L;大曲添加量为10%时,基酒中乙酸乙酯及乳酸乙酯含量分别增加0.78 g/L、0.04 g/L;大曲添加使酒醅微生物群落多样性增加,且不同大曲添加量使酒醅优势菌群与丰度发生了不同程度的变化,说明浓香型大曲的添加能提升安琪小曲酒产品质量。相关性分析表明,不动杆菌属(Acinetobacter)与乳酸杆菌属(Lactobacillus)、伊萨酵母属(Issatchenkia)与根霉属(Rhizopus)间呈显著负相关(P<0.05),出酒率及乳酸乙酯含量与伊萨酵母属相对丰度呈显著正相关(P<0.05),乳酸乙酯含量与根霉属相对丰度呈显著负相关(P<0.05)。  相似文献

A simplified low-cost approach to experimentally determine transport parameters in mountain rivers is described, with an emphasis on the longitudinal dispersion coefficient (DL). The approach is based on a slug injection of table salt (NaCl) as a tracer and specific conductance readings at different locations downstream of the injection spot. Observed specific conductance readings are fit using the advection-dispersion equation with OTIS-P, yielding estimates of cross-sectional area and longitudinal dispersion coefficient for various stream reaches. Estimates of the DL are used to assess the accuracy of several empirical equations reported in the literature. This allowed the determination of complementary transport parameters related to transient storage zones. The empirical equations yielded rather high DL values, with some reaching up an order of magnitude higher to those obtained from tracer additions and OTIS-P. Overall, the proposed approach seems reliable and pertinent for river reaches of ca. 150 m in length.  相似文献

镍电解液的复杂高盐基体对其中微量铜的监测产生干扰。将旋转圆盘电极原子发射光谱(RDE-AES)与标准加入法结合,无需样品前后处理,无基体效应,采用改进后的校准曲线测定镍电解液工艺流程中不同中间液中的微量铜。根据元素蒸发曲线,确定预燃时间6 s、采集时间7~30 s,预燃激发改善了盘电极的润湿性,从而保证进样量的稳定性;合理的曝光时间可以在保证分析元素强度灵敏度的前提下提高分析速度,单次检测时间小于35 s。选用Ni 324.845 7 nm为内标,校正激发行为和进样量误差。方法检出限为0.15 mg/L。按照实验方法测定镍电解液工艺流程中不同中间液中微量铜,结果的相对标准偏差(RSD,n=6)小于12%,加标回收率为98%~110%。  相似文献

A hybrid polymer matrix composite coating, resistant to solid particle erosion inside sharp elbows, consisting interlocking chains of molecules with the ability to deflect the surface impact stress and to uniformly distribute stresses along the hard-ceramic reinforcement mixture surface was developed. Formulated mixture of ceramic reinforcement particles mixtures (alumina, tungsten carbide, and silicon carbide) with polymer coupling agents; to increase adhesion to the metal surface, led to 600–700 HVN in ternary and 500–550 HVN in binary mixtures. This behavior coincides with high shear strength of 70–76 MPa, Young's and shear modulus of 8.86 and 13.4 GPa in ternary 15%Al2O3-5%WC-10%SiC, respectively. The low erosion weight loss of 0.1% and small coefficient of friction near 0.18 indicates the significant wear resistance of the ternary sample. The electron microscopic micrographs determined the dense smooth coating surfaces with adhesive interfaces with the substrate.  相似文献

针对协同消毒工艺在水厂实际应用中存在的问题和难点,通过对水厂协同消毒工艺的控制进行升级改造及模拟实验,研究了传统控制与智慧控制协同消毒在多种因素影响下的实验结果。相较传统控制,智慧控制协同消毒可将消毒剂控制指标精度提高72%左右、消毒剂投加量减少16%左右、消毒副产物的生成量减少22%左右。在水厂协同消毒应用中智慧控制较传统控制具有更好的控制效果及推广价值。  相似文献
